Macquarie Offloads Stake In Indian Wealth Management Firm To Joint Venture Partner

was created five years ago to serve the growing Indian high net worth individuals market and take advantage of Religare's local knowledge and Macquarie's global network.

The venture has grown since and, as of 31 March 2013, records some INR28 billion ($424 million) in assets under management and over 4,800 clients.

The decision to absorb the Australian asset manager's ownership in the venture follows the latter's decision to exit the wealth management business from Asia, including India.
